ArticleZip > Top Javascript Techniques For Highly Engaging Web Design

Top Javascript Techniques For Highly Engaging Web Design

Web design has evolved significantly over the years, and Javascript remains a crucial element in creating highly engaging websites. By leveraging the latest techniques, developers can take their web designs to the next level, ensuring a seamless and interactive user experience.

One of the most powerful techniques in Javascript for web design is asynchronous programming. Asynchronous operations allow certain tasks to be executed independently without blocking the main thread. This results in faster loading times and improved responsiveness, enhancing the overall user experience. By utilizing asynchronous programming, developers can fetch data, handle network requests, and update the user interface without causing delays.

Another essential technique is event handling. Events are user interactions or browser actions, such as clicks, scrolls, or keystrokes. By effectively managing events in Javascript, developers can create dynamic and interactive elements on the web page. Event listeners are used to detect and respond to these interactions, enabling developers to customize user experiences based on specific actions.

Javascript frameworks, such as React and Vue.js, have gained popularity for creating dynamic user interfaces efficiently. These frameworks utilize a component-based architecture, allowing developers to build reusable and modular code blocks. By breaking down the user interface into components, developers can manage the complexity of web design projects and improve code maintainability.

Optimizing Javascript performance is crucial for creating highly engaging web designs. Minification and compression techniques help reduce the file size of Javascript code, improving loading times and overall site performance. Additionally, lazy loading can defer the loading of Javascript files until they are needed, further enhancing the speed and responsiveness of the website.

Web animations can add visual interest and interactivity to web designs, making them more engaging for users. CSS animations are commonly used for simple effects, but Javascript libraries like GSAP (GreenSock Animation Platform) offer more advanced animation capabilities. By combining CSS animations with Javascript libraries, developers can create stunning visual effects that captivate users and enhance the overall design.

Responsive web design is essential for ensuring a seamless user experience across various devices and screen sizes. CSS media queries are commonly used to adapt the layout of web pages based on the device's screen dimensions. In combination with Javascript, developers can create dynamic responsive designs that adjust and optimize content for different viewing environments.

In conclusion, mastering these top Javascript techniques can elevate your web design projects to new heights, creating highly engaging and interactive user experiences. By leveraging asynchronous programming, event handling, Javascript frameworks, performance optimization, web animations, and responsive design principles, developers can build websites that not only look impressive but also provide a seamless and enjoyable user experience. So, roll up your sleeves, experiment with these techniques, and watch your web designs come to life!

×